What Thymosin Alpha-1 Is Studied For

Thymosin Alpha-1 is a 28-amino-acid peptide produced naturally by the thymus gland, which trains the immune system. It is studied for its role in immune modulation: helping T-cells mature and supporting the activity of natural killer cells. Interest centers on immune resilience and age-related immune decline.

Immune-system modulation and balance

Maturation of T-cells and natural-killer-cell activity

Support during the age-related decline in immune function

A steadier inflammatory response

What Is Thymosin Alpha-1?

Thymosin alpha-1 (Tα1), also called thymalfasin, is a 28-amino-acid peptide originally isolated from a thymus-gland extract and now produced synthetically. It has been the subject of laboratory and clinical research in the field of immunology. In the United States, thymosin alpha-1 is not an FDA-approved drug and is classified as a research peptide. A synthetic version is registered as a pharmaceutical product in a number of other countries under various trade names. This page is provided for general educational reference only.

  • Is thymosin alpha-1 FDA-approved?

    No. Thymosin alpha-1 is not appro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ration. A synthetic form is registered as a pharmaceutical product in some other countries, but regulatory status differs by jurisdiction.
